About the Role:

We're looking for a hands-on Accounting Manager to help us run a smooth, high-quality month-end close and strengthen our core GL processes as Notion grows globally. You'll take real ownership of close operations across multiple entities and currencies, while working closely with teammates across FP&A, Treasury, Payroll, AP, and Tax to keep things moving together - and leading cross-functional projects along the way, from kickoff to completion. We'd love someone who's detail-oriented, easy to collaborate with, and genuinely cares about building processes that hold up over time - not just getting through the close each month, but making the next one a little better.

This role is based in San Francisco, CA USA. We work from our offices on Mondays, Tuesdays and Thursdays (our Anchor Days) because we do our best thinking and building together in person. We’re looking for someone who’s excited to work alongside the team during those days!

What You'll Achieve:
  • Take end-to-end ownership of key areas of the month-end close - whether specific GL areas, intercompany, or allocations - with clear documentation, tight controls, and a review cadence the team can rely on

  • Use AI tools to strengthen close quality: catching issues earlier, sharpening flux and variance reviews, and drafting checklists and controls documentation that raise the bar across the team

  • Lead cross-functional initiatives - system implementations, process improvements, audits, new entity openings - with clear timelines, milestones, and steady communication along the way

  • Mentor junior team members with clear goals, regular feedback, and real investment in their growth as the team scales

  • Partner closely with FP&A, Tax, Treasury, Payroll, AP, and other cross-functional teams to keep accounting projects moving and on track

  • Support business reporting needs, from recurring management reporting to ad hoc analysis when questions come up

  • Spot opportunities for process improvement and automation, and help bring them to life

  • Bring operational rigor that makes our close and reporting more scalable, audit-ready, and built for the company's next stage of growth

Skills You'll Need to Bring:
  • 6+ years of progressive accounting experience, ideally at a high-growth or multinational SaaS company

  • Solid grounding in US GAAP, expense allocations, and intercompany accounting

  • Comfort with multi-currency accounting and reporting across global entities

  • Hands-on experience with accounting systems like NetSuite, Zip, Ramp or similar tools

  • Some exposure to public-company readiness or internal controls frameworks (SOX experience is a plus)

  • Strong project management skills, with a track record of driving cross-functional initiatives from kickoff to completion

  • Strong communication skills and a natural ability to partner across teams

  • A genuine enthusiasm for process improvement and staying efficient in a fast-paced environment

  • An AI-forward mindset - you're comfortable using AI tools to improve close accuracy, speed, and documentation

What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ene

Los Angeles is a global leader in entertainment, so it’s no surprise that many of the biggest players in streaming, digital media and game development call the city home. But the city boasts plenty of non-entertainment innovation as well, with tech companies spanning verticals like AI, fintech, e-commerce and biotech. With major universities like Caltech, UCLA, USC and the nearby UC Irvine, the city has a steady supply of top-flight tech and engineering talent — not counting the graduates flocking to Los Angeles from across the world to enjoy its beaches, culture and year-round temperate climate.

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
